Illinois Earns Third Straight Win

(WSCR) - Northwestern didn't have a chance when they took the court against Illinois. The Fighting Illini took a 23 point lead at the half. The Wildcats put up a second half fight, but were too far behind for a comeback.

Demetri McCamey scored 14 points and Illinois routed Northwestern 88-63 on Thursday night to improve to 3-0 in Big Ten play.

Mike Tisdale added 13 points, Mike Davis had 12, Meyers Leonard and Jereme Richmond had 11 each and D.J. Richardson finished with 10. The Illini (13-3) led by 25 at the half, 49-24, and pushed their edge past 30 in the final 20 minutes.

Illinois opened with a flurry of 3-point shots for a 9-2 lead. The Illini then pounded home three straight demoralizing dunks, the last by Tisdale for a 42-19 lead late in the half.

JerShon Cobb led Northwestern (9-4, 0-3) with 18 points, Michael Thompson had 15. John Shurna entered the game averaging 21 points, but had just seven Thursday.
